Iconic African Dishes & Their Countries of Origin

 

  1. Jollof Rice – 🇳🇬 Nigeria / 🇬🇭 Ghana / 🇸🇳 Senegal (West Africa)

    • Spicy, tomato-based rice dish with meat or fish.
  2. Egusi Soup – 🇳🇬 Nigeria

    • Thick melon seed soup, often served with pounded yam or fufu.
  3. Pounded Yam & Efo Riro – 🇳🇬 Nigeria

    • Smooth yam mash served with rich spinach stew.
  4. Injera & Doro Wat – 🇪🇹 Ethiopia

    • Spongy flatbread with spicy chicken stew.
  5. Bobotie – 🇿🇦 South Africa

    • Spiced minced meat baked with an egg-based topping.
  6. Bunny Chow – 🇿🇦 South Africa

    • Hollowed-out bread filled with curry.
  7. Fufu & Light Soup – 🇬🇭 Ghana

    • Soft cassava dumpling served with light tomato-based soup.
  8. Ndolé – 🇨🇲 Cameroon

    • Bitterleaf stew with peanuts, shrimp, and meat.
  9. Thieboudienne – 🇸🇳 Senegal

    • Flavorful fish and rice dish cooked with vegetables.
  10. Koshari – 🇪🇬 Egypt

  • Mix of lentils, rice, pasta, and tomato sauce.
  1. Couscous – 🇲🇦 Morocco / 🇩🇿 Algeria / 🇹🇳 Tunisia
  • Steamed semolina grains served with meat and vegetables.
  1. Bissara – 🇲🇦 Morocco
  • Thick fava bean soup, often eaten with bread.
  1. Kapenta with Sadza – 🇿🇼 Zimbabwe
  • Small dried fish served with cornmeal porridge.
  1. Matoke – 🇺🇬 Uganda
  • Steamed green bananas mashed with peanuts and meat.
  1. Mafé – 🇲🇱 Mali / 🇸🇳 Senegal
  • Peanut stew with beef or chicken.
  1. Chakalaka & Pap – 🇿🇦 South Africa
  • Spicy vegetable relish served with maize porridge.
  1. Pilau – 🇰🇪 Kenya / 🇹🇿 Tanzania
  • Spiced rice dish often cooked with meat.
  1. Nyama Choma & Ugali – 🇰🇪 Kenya
  • Roasted meat served with maize porridge.
  1. Moambe Chicken – 🇨🇩 DR Congo
  • Chicken cooked in palm butter sauce.
  1. Seswaa – 🇧🇼 Botswana
  • Slow-cooked shredded beef or goat meat.
